The battle royale from Epic Games introduced a number of new additions to the Fortnite Item Shop with the release of Chapter 2 Season 2 in recent months.

This included the arrival of the Marvel character Deadpool, and now the game has brought in his X-Force teammates to join him. A recent trailer revealed Cable, Domino and Psylocke to the popular title, given fans a hefty dose of Marvel goodness.

You may recognize a couple of the characters from the Deadpool 2 movie in Cable and Domino. As for Psylocke, his last appearance was in X-Men: Apocalypse. They may not be that recognizable however, as there are noticeable variations in these skins in comparison to their movie appearances.

Domino

Kicking things off with Domino, this character from the Deadpool sequel is certain to make an impact with Marvel and Fortnite fans alike. Whilst the character has traits that many will be familiar with, she will be most recognizable with comic book fans.

She is showcased in Fortnite with a blue backpack, and wields a knife plus two pistols. Cable

Moving on to who might be considered to be more of a well-known character from the Deadpool universe, Cable also makes the drop into the epic battle royale title. Unlike Domino, Cable is it a bit closer to how fans expect him to look, donning the appearance given to him by Rob Liefeld.

With the trademark features of packing one hell of a punch, Cable carries plentiful armor, as well as a P90 Rifle to take down his foes. He even has his robotic eye, steel arm and white hair as he does on the big screen.

Psylocke

Finally, we have Psylocke. This is a character last seen in X-Men Apocalypse, though the outfit she wears here is more familiar with her resemblance in Uncanny X-Force. Psylocke is a telepathic ninja, and considered by many to be one of the most vital female characters in the Marvel universe. Sporting her renowned black and violet appearance, as well as a katana to slice with, Psylocke is a character that is certain to make a mark in the Fortnite world.

Prices

If all this sounds appealing to you, then you will want to head over to the Fortnite shop. So if you want to head over to the store, then the X-Force bundle will set you back 3,000 V-Bucks.

Alternatively, if you want to get each skin individually, then these are available for 1,000 V-Bucks each. The bundle itself is only available for a limited time, so if you want to purchase it, then now is the time to do it. What’s more, the bundle also features a glider and harvesting tools, if you want to go full X-Force when you are playing Fortnite.

Meanwhile, players still have time to finish Deadpool’s tasks, courtesy of this extended Fortnite season. Sources have also stated that you can unlock Deadpool’s X-Force outfit too, which can be done by collecting his “Unmetionables.” This will be great news for fans of the Merc with a Mouth, who have been treated to plenty of Deadpool related content so far within Fortnite.
